About KLM
Through the home base Amsterdam Airport Schiphol, consistently ranked as Europe's 4th largest and most appreciated hub, KLM bridge the world. The modern and young fleet offers 128 destinations in 65 countries. In 2004 KLM and Air France merged to create Europe's leading airline group serving a total of 236 destinations world wide through strong hubs.
Members of Flying Blue, the new Air France and KLM loyalty programme, can earn and spend Award Miles on 18,000 daily flights to 900 destinations in the network, including Air France - KLM and 30 airline partners. In addition, over 100 non-airline partners have joined the Flying Blue programme, thus increasing your opportunity to accumulate and use Miles Hotel nights, safari trips, car racing courses or film shows are just some of the ways to use your Miles.
Fleet
Intercontinental flights
- Airbus A330-200
- Boeing 747-400
- Boeing 747-400 Combi
- Boeing 767-300ER
- Boeing 777-200ER
- McDonnell Douglas MD11
- Boeing 737-700 by PrivatAir
European flights by KLM
- Boeing 737-300
- Boeing 737-400
- Boeing 737-800
- Boeing 737-900
European flights by KLM cityhopper
- Fokker 50
- Fokker 70
- Fokker 100
